Abstract

The aim of this study was to explore the fabrication methods of different cryopreservative carriers and their effect on vitrification of bovine immature oocytes.Firstly,open pulled straw (OPS) and glass micropipette (GMP) were made successfully by hand.Then,bovine cumulus oocyte complexes (COCs) were vitrified using OPS,GMP and Cryoleaf as carriers respectively.After warming,the oocytes were maturated,fertilized and cultured in vitro.The rates for normal morphology,maturation,cleavage,and blastocyst were determined.Results showed that OPS could be made of straws using simple small alcohol lamp.GMP could be made of thin glass tube using alcohol burner.The normal morphology of cryoleaf group (82.1± 1.3) % was significantly higher than OPS (74.3-± 1.8) % and GMP (72.5± 2.6) % group (P<0.05),however,there was no significant difference between OPS and GMP group (P>0.05).Furthermore,there were no significant differences in the maturation rate,cleavage rate and blastocyst rate among three groups (P>0.05).Together,bovine immature oocytes can be vitrified effectively by OPS,GMP and Cryoleaf.
